**Ticket GRID-romp-218: Staging env misconfigured for Puzzleforge**

The crossword generator on staging has been emitting empty grids since last week's deploy. Root cause: the env file was copied from the old Lattervale box and still points at the retired dictionary service, and the solver's auth variable was dropped entirely during the move. Future maintainers: the dictionary host line is now corrected in `.env.staging`. The missing solver credential must be restored directly beneath this note.

sealed setting: ARCHIVE_KEY3=c1f

## Reconnect Limits — Glimmerbay Gateway

Following last week's reconnect storm, where Pavelka's fix exposed clients retrying without jitter, we've capped per-client reconnect attempts and tightened the handshake quota on the Glimmerbay websocket tier. These limits are enforced at the edge, not in clients. The agreed values for this quarter are as follows.

constants for yaduf-fahag:
BUDGETS = {
    "kelix": 528,
    "briwyn": 734,
}

**Action item (P1):** The Corvette report builder produced inconsistent row orders between runs because our sort fell back to an unstable comparator when two keys matched. Users exporting to spreadsheets saw rows shuffle on refresh. We will enforce a stable tiebreaker on record ID across all report endpoints and add regression tests. New joiners should read the sorting design note before touching this code; it is published here.

runbook for taduf-fafog: https://kibana.qirvanstack.test/board/view/run/board/88c2c12a0a86ec6c

## Runbook: Replacing Queuelet

Queuelet (our homegrown job queue) is being retired in favor of Taskbarrow. Drain Queuelet by disabling new enqueues, let workers finish in-flight jobs, then flip the producer flag. Dead-letter contents must be replayed manually via the taskbarrow-replay tool. Do not delete Queuelet tables until a full billing cycle passes. Rollback is a single flag flip within 48 hours; after that, schemas diverge. Taskbarrow consumers in production run with the configuration below.

config for faduf-yahap:
[lamvan]
team = rusael
access_code = ac_ac22dc
owner = druius.istdor
host = lamvan.novacio.example
port = 8443
peer = soreth.xolmario.corp
salt = 0768e68d
pin = 8310